What Is Infrared Heater?
An infrared heater produces heat by emitting a beam of light that is invisible to the human eye. These heaters are extremely efficient, achieving an efficiency level of nearly 100 percent. The light they emit is absorbed by objects and skin, converting the energy into heat.

Pros And Cons Of Infrared Heater:
There are many pros and cons to using an infrared heater. This type of heater is more environmentally friendly than other types of heaters and does not use fuels derived from petroleum or burning wood. However, it can also be expensive and does not provide the same level of warmth as other types of electric heaters. Moreover, infrared heaters do not work as well in large rooms as the warm rays may not reach every corner. Another drawback is the orange glow produced by infrared heaters. This orange glow may not be pleasant for sensitive individuals.
Other advantages of an infrared heater include its low energy consumption. These heaters use a lower amount of electricity than other types of heaters and can be used even in very small rooms. Some infrared heaters use only 300 watts of electricity. In addition, they require minimal maintenance. Most infrared heaters do not have moving parts and only require periodic cleaning of the reflectors.

Infrared heating involves using electromagnetic radiation to heat a surface. Unlike microwave heating, infrared heating has a greater range of frequencies and less penetration depth. It works by causing heat transfer from the surface of the food to the interior. The rate of heat transfer depends on the surface properties of the food and the temperature difference between the food and the heat source. There are different types of infrared heating systems, including ceramic heaters and metal ones.
